Output 29978b008a8eb3c6668ab3ada93946f542e0b094d7bf281a7a005e3580650905:13

value
58380385
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db51863f612eee10a014ca2c036f4de27ccdef13 OP_EQUALVERIFY OP_CHECKSIG
address
LfDbue1DD1K96fM7cKWon7zvWd14xukcwG
transaction
29978b008a8eb3c6668ab3ada93946f542e0b094d7bf281a7a005e3580650905
spent
true